标签: apache-zookeeper znodes leader-election
我正在使用Zookeeper进行领导人选举。我了解到的是,每个节点都被分配了一个znode号(附加在其名称后)(单调递增),然后将编号最小的节点作为领导者。如果领导者断开连接,则编号最小的下一个节点将成为领导者,依此类推。
现在我正在尝试找出是否可以随机分配此znode号。这样,成为领导者的顺序就不会取决于节点加入网络的顺序(现在是这种情况,因为数量单调增加)。
但是我无法找到一种方法,我什至不知道这是否完全有可能甚至没有任何意义。